Typical Roofing Repair Work Unveiled

  • Leak Repairs: The tricky culprits-- small cracks or holes where water insinuates. Ignoring them can turn a mild inconvenience into a pricey problem.
  • Shingle Replacement: Missing or broken shingles aren't just an eyesore; they're invites for water damage and bugs.
  • Flashing Repair work: Those metal strips around chimneys and vents? When harmed, they end up being entrances for leakages.
  • Roof Vent Repair Works: Correct ventilation keeps your attic dry and your energy bills low. When vents stop working, the roofing system suffers silently.

Here's a fast decision guide:

Issue Common Repair work Signs to Expect
Leaks Sealant application or patching Water stains on ceiling, mold development
Damaged Shingles Shingle replacement Missing granules, curling edges
Flashing Problems Metal flashing repair or replacement Rust, separation from roofing
Ventilation Issues Vent repair or installation Excessive attic heat, wetness accumulation

Materials that Matter

Product Typical Use Specialist Idea
Asphalt Shingles Replacing harmed or missing shingles Match granule color and density for seamless blending
Metal Flashing Sealing roof joints and around chimneys Use corrosion-resistant metals and seal edges with roof cement
Roofing Cement Sealing small cracks and securing flashing Apply while warm for finest adhesion and durability
Roofing Felt Underlayment for wetness barrier Essential carefully to avoid piercing the waterproof layer

Have you ever questioned why some roofing get more info systems appear to weather storms unscathed while others fail? The secret often lies underneath the surface in the underlayment. Roof felt, a humble yet important material, acts as a second shield when shingles stop working. Skimping here suggests welcoming moisture to slip in unnoticed. Here's a professional insight: constantly make sure the felt lies flat without any wrinkles; even a little bubble can trap moisture and cause premature rot.

  • Check fasteners-- loose nails can loosen up shingles and stir catastrophe.
  • Use a multi-layer technique; combining products increases strength.
  • Keep in mind, roof cement is your buddy but not a cure-all; it's best for spot repair work.

Gathering Products: The Precision of Preparation

Before rising the ladder, guarantee you have all the essential tools at arm's reach. Picture the aggravation of stabilizing on a slanting surface area, understanding you forgot your roofing cement or roof nails. Here's a list to keep convenient:

  • Replacement shingles matching your existing roof
  • Hammer and galvanized roof nails
  • Roof cement or sealant
  • Utility knife for exact cuts
  • Flat pry bar to remove broken shingles
  • Safety belt and non-slip shoes

Accuracy in Elimination and Replacement

Removing damaged shingles requires both strength and finesse. Place the pry bar carefully under the shingle, lifting nails without tearing surrounding areas. One might be lured to pull powerfully, however progressive take advantage of avoids further destruction. When putting new shingles, stagger them correctly-- keep in mind, a misaligned shingle can end up being an entrance for rainwater, inviting leakages that slyly deteriorate your home's structure in time.

Sealing the Deal: Preventing Future Leaks

Applying roof cement isn't just slathering tar; it has to do with developing a durable barrier. Dab a modest quantity under the shingle tabs and press firmly, guaranteeing a tight fit. Excessive cement can split in the sun, too little invites wetness. Have you noticed how some roofings survive storms unscathed? That's the result of specialist sealing, a subtle art that transforms simple fixes into enduring defense.

Security Tips Every Do It Yourself Roofer Should Swear By

  1. Never ever deal with a damp or windy day-- slips occur faster than you think.
  2. Use a sturdy ladder put on company ground and examine its angle.
  3. Wear gloves to safeguard your hands from sharp edges and nails.
  4. Keep a first help package nearby; small cuts can intensify if overlooked.
  5. Deal with a pal whenever possible-- roofing systems aren't a solo experience.

Professional Tips for Hiring the Right Roofer

  1. Validate licensing and insurance coverage-- don't bet with unverified qualifications.
  2. Ask for a detailed written quote laying out scope and materials.
  3. Ask about their process for resolving covert damage revealed throughout repairs.
  4. Examine how they manage particles elimination-- roofing work shouldn't leave a mess behind.
  5. Validate experience with your specific roofing system type, whether asphalt, metal, or tile.
